Desktop/Web Cancellation: A Clear Path
On a desktop or laptop, sign into Roblox, go to your account settings, and navigate to the Billing or Premium tab. Click Cancel Premium and confirm the cancellation on the prompt. You should receive a cancellation receipt via email or in your account messages. If you don’t see the option, try clearing your browser cache or using a different browser. The Roblox Help Center can offer the latest UI labels if you’re unsure. After you complete cancellation on the web, your access remains until the end of the current billing period, and you won’t be charged again.
Mobile and Store-based Cancellation: iOS and Android
If you subscribed through Apple’s App Store, canceling happens in iOS settings: open Settings > your profile > Subscriptions > Roblox Premium > Cancel. For Google Play, go to Google Play > Menu > Subscriptions > Roblox Premium > Cancel. After cancellation, you should still have access until the current billing period ends. Refunds, if any, are governed by Apple or Google policies and Roblox’s terms of service; be prepared for potential denial if you’re outside a refund window. If you can’t locate the cancellation, use the store’s customer support channels and keep your purchase receipts.
What Happens After Cancellation: Access, Billing, and History
When you cancel, Roblox Premium typically stops renewing at the end of the current term. You keep the benefits for the period you’ve paid for, but you won’t be charged again. Your account history will reflect the cancellation, and you should receive a confirmation message or email. If you used gift cards or promotional credits, those can affect timing and access. To avoid surprises, consider turning off auto-renew in linked stores and reviewing your subscription status a few days before the renewal date.
Troubleshooting Common Issues and Safe Practices
If you’re stuck, first confirm you’re signed into the correct Roblox account—people often have multiple accounts. Try clearing cache, using a different browser, or trying another device. If you canceled via Apple or Google, refunds are subject to those stores’ policies and Roblox terms. Save the cancellation confirmation for your records in case of disputes. For persistent issues, contact Roblox Support and escalate if needed. A small extra precaution is to monitor your email for renewal notices in the days leading up to a period end.
